As we all know, the threat of pick-and-roll cooperation depends on whether the offensive ability of the ball handler is comprehensive enough and whether he can attract the defense. After attracting the defense, whether his passing ability is good enough and whether he can pass the ball to his teammates.
The second is to see whether the person who is being attacked has a beautiful running position and whether he has enough ways to score after receiving the ball. If he can find a teammate to complete a second pass after receiving the ball, it would be even more perfect!
Obviously, pick-and-roll is the most basic and easiest cooperation in basketball games. It is quite simple. Even primary school students who have just started playing basketball can perform some beautiful pick-and-roll cooperation.
It can be said to be profound. 90% of the tactics in basketball games are related to pick-and-roll, from off-ball screens to on-ball screens, from real screens, fake screens, double screens, hand-to-hand passes, and the running and finishing methods of the ball handler and the receiver after the block.
There are countless variant tactics and derivative tactics. It can be said that pick-and-roll is the most basic yet most difficult and most unpredictable core tactic in basketball!
It's easy to get started, but difficult to master.
